What Makes Wix SEO Different from Other Platforms?
Wix operates as a closed ecosystem with unique technical constraints and opportunities that require specialized SEO expertise. Unlike traditional content management systems, Wix uses AJAX-based loading and proprietary hosting infrastructure that affects how search engines crawl and index your content.
The platform has evolved significantly since 2020, now offering advanced SEO capabilities including custom meta tags, structured data markup, and Google Analytics 4 integration. However, technical limitations around server-level redirects, custom code injection, and database access mean that Wix SEO requires a different approach than WordPress or Shopify optimization.
Modern Wix SEO experts understand these platform-specific nuances and work within the system’s architecture to achieve maximum search visibility. They leverage Wix’s strengths—automatic mobile optimization, built-in CDN, and SSL certificates—while mitigating limitations through creative workarounds and strategic content planning.

What Technical SEO Optimizations Do Wix Experts Implement?
Technical SEO for Wix requires working within the platform’s framework while maximizing available optimization opportunities. Expert-level technical optimizations include advanced site speed improvements, URL structure refinement, and proper implementation of structured data markup.
Core technical optimizations include:
- Page Speed Optimization: Image compression, lazy loading configuration, and third-party script minimization
- Mobile Performance: Leveraging Wix’s responsive design tools and mobile-specific content optimization
- Site Architecture: Strategic internal linking and hierarchical page structure development
- Schema Markup: Implementation of JSON-LD structured data for enhanced SERP visibility
| Technical SEO Element | Wix Limitation | Expert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Page Speed | Limited server control | Advanced image optimization and code minification |
| URL Structure | Auto-generated URLs | Custom slug optimization and redirect management |
| Meta Tags | Template restrictions | Page-level customization and dynamic tag implementation |
| Site Maps | Automatic generation | Manual submission and monitoring via Search Console |

Common Wix SEO Mistakes to Avoid
Many Wix site owners make critical SEO errors that limit their search visibility and traffic potential. Understanding these common mistakes helps you avoid setbacks and accelerate your SEO progress.
Frequent optimization errors include:
- Neglecting Page Load Speed: Failing to optimize images and minimize code bloat
- Poor URL Structure: Accepting auto-generated URLs instead of optimizing for keywords
- Inconsistent Content Publishing: Irregular blog posting and content updates
- Missing Internal Links: Failing to connect related pages and distribute authority

Can Wix sites rank as well as WordPress sites in search results?
Yes, properly optimized Wix sites can achieve competitive search rankings. While WordPress offers more technical control, Wix’s built-in mobile optimization, SSL certificates, and CDN provide strong technical foundations. Success depends on content quality, keyword targeting, and expert optimization rather than platform choice alone.
